How do I find the slope of: y = -5x -1

Respuesta :

cdbuck
cdbuck cdbuck
  • 03-01-2018
in a slope intercept equation in the form of y=mb+b,
m is the slope. m is the coefficient of x, meaning it is the number x is multiplied by. In this case, m happens to be
-5
which is your answer
